原创 iptables命令應用實例
iptables 優化規則:儘量減少規則條目,彼此不相關的匹配,用較多放在上面,屬於同一功能匹配規則更嚴格的放在上面 一、netfilter: 四個表:raw,mangle,nat,filter 五鏈
原创 rsync+inotify實時數據的同步實例
rsync+inotify實時數據的同步 一、rsync+inotify的組合爲什麼會出現?? rsync缺陷: 1、由於rsync在實施大量數據備份時,工作方式是掃描整個數據文 件,其實發生更改 的
原创 文本三劍客awk
文本三劍客: 文本過濾工具:grep 文本行編輯修改工具:sed(支持正則表達式,也是逐行匹配的) 文本報告生成器:awk(顯示美觀的工具美容師)-----三個當中最強大的本身也是編程語言, -
原创 手動編譯製作微小linux+nginx
爲什麼要自己編譯linux呢? 因爲可以更高效的利用系統資源,把應用使用中沒有必要加載的模塊可以去掉,以使系統運行更加流暢。編譯時可以根據硬件的芯片的不同做出一定的修改、匹配,使能更加穩定的運行。也就是爲硬件定製了一套特有的操作系統。
原创 我的友情鏈接
51CTO博客開發馬哥教育Linux運維培訓
原创 corosync(pacemaker)+drbd+mysql
實驗環境: vm1-ning:172.16.3.1/16 vm2-hong:172.16.3.2/16 drbd操作步驟: 1、創建mysql的drbd資源磁盤(兩節點都需要創建)
原创 nginx源碼編譯
1、nginx 的編譯 編譯前的環境準備: # yum groupinstall "Desktop Platform Development" "Development tools" -y # yum install zlib zli
原创 cobbler自動化系統安裝配置
PXE工作原理: tftp:提供的是pxe環境 dhcp:用來分配IP地址的 http:用提供鏡像文件 客戶端在安裝的系統時會用網卡,進行獲取IP地址,這是IP地址是有DHCP服務器
原创 mariadb源碼編譯
1、mariadb的編譯過程 編譯前準備 # yum install cmake ncurses-devel gcc gcc-c++ # groupadd -r mysql # useradd -r -g mysql -s /sbin/n
原创 tomcat-session-redis配置(session共享)
tomcat-session-redis配置Session持久機制三種實現方法:1、session綁定:始終將來自同一個源IP的請求定向至同一個RS;沒有容錯能力;有損均衡效果(sh)2、session複製:在RS之間同步session,每
原创 查看linux server網絡I/0流量的shell腳本
查看linux server網絡流量的shell腳本上傳下載大量文件的時候,可以使用這個腳本來實現監控!#!/bin/sh ###統計5s內的平均流量,以Mb爲單位 if [ "$1" = "" ];then echo -e "\
原创 我的友情鏈接
51CTO博客開發馬哥教育Linux運維培訓
原创 mysql主從複製(添加從服務器)和雙主複製
思路: master: 1、啓用二進制日誌 2、定義 server-id 3、創建有複製權限的賬戶 完善設置 4、設置事務日誌從內存緩衝直接同步存儲到磁
原创 keepalived+haproxy+nginx
keepalived+haproxy+nginx vm1-keepalived+haproxy eth0 172.16.3.2/16 up eth1 192.168.1.2/24 up
原创 php源碼編譯
1、php編譯過程 請配置好yum源(系統安裝源及epel源)後執行如下命令: # yum -y groupinstall "Desktop Platform Development" # yum -y install bzip2-de